Personal Hygiene

We realize that personal hygiene needs can often be uncomfortable for clients and family members. There is often a degree of emotional distress that comes with needing assistance with daily personal hygiene. Our caregivers are professional, compassionate, and respectful and are trained to be discreet and in ways to make people comfortable. All personal needs are handled with the utmost care and respect.

Personal hygiene needs that caregivers may provide assistance with include:

  • Incontinence care
  • Toileting needs
  • Basic oral hygiene
  • Skincare and haircare
  • Grooming, and nails (no trimming)
  • Bathing, dressing, and hygiene
  • Washing linens

Personalized In-Home Care Services

Let's explore some of the ways in-home care services can enhance everyday life:
  • Light Housekeeping
Household chores can become physically taxing for many seniors or individuals recovering from illness or injury. Personal in-home caregivers are here to lend a helping hand, assisting with tasks such as dishwashing, vacuuming, dusting, and laundry, ensuring a clean and tidy living environment.
  • Transporation
Maintaining independence is essential; reliable transportation is key to achieving it. In-home caregivers can provide assistance with running errands, attending medical appointments, engaging in social activities, or simply getting out of the house for a change of scenery.
  • Safety Supervision
Safety is a top priority. Caregivers offer general supervision, conduct home safety checks, and assess fall risks. They can also assist with essential activities like dressing, bathing, and more, ensuring clients remain safe and secure in their own homes.
  • Medication Reminders

  • Meal Planning & Preparation
A well-balanced diet is crucial for overall health. Caregivers can work closely with clients to plan, shop for, and prepare nutritious and delicious meals right in the comfort of their own kitchens, catering to specific dietary needs if required.
  • Family Respite
Family caregivers need support too. Preventing caregiver burnout is vital, and in-home care offers respite care to allow family caregivers the time to rest, recharge, and continue enjoying the activities they love.

The main benefits of choosing personal home care are:

  • Being in the comfort of your home; a relaxed person is often a healthier person.
  • It can be easier to accept care in this context; some people don’t like the idea of moving elsewhere to receive care.
  • It’s easier for loved ones to visit or help.
  • Care plans are executed one-to-one, whereas the ratio of patients to care staff is different in facilities.
